A vintage 8mm home movie from Cheyenne County, Kansas, in 1958 captures a lively street scene. Children in cowboy hats and period clothing dance and play in the street, accompanied by a small black dog with a red bow. A red vintage Ford pickup and a light blue station wagon are parked nearby. The scene shifts to a young boy in a red jacket riding a green toy tractor, pulled by a woman in a coat. The footage exhibits classic Super 8 film grain, color shifts, and motion blur, evoking a nostalgic, authentic slice of mid-century Americana.
